def test_migrate_boolean_attributes_upgrade_path(ddb_url): class BAModel(Model): class Meta: table_name = 'migration_test_lba_to_ba' host = ddb_url id = UnicodeAttribute(hash_key=True) flag = BooleanAttribute(null=True) class LBAModel(Model): class Meta: table_name = 'migration_test_lba_to_ba' host = ddb_url id = UnicodeAttribute(hash_key=True) flag = LegacyBooleanAttribute(null=True) LBAModel.create_table(read_capacity_units=1, write_capacity_units=1, wait=True) # Create one "offending" object written as an integer using LBA. LBAModel('pkey', flag=True).save() assert 1 == len([_ for _ in LBAModel.query('pkey', LBAModel.flag == True)]) # We should NOT be able to read it using BA. assert 0 == len([_ for _ in BAModel.query('pkey', BAModel.flag == True)]) # ... unless we jump through hoops using Path assert 1 == len([_ for _ in BAModel.query('pkey', Path('flag') == 1)]) # Migrate the object to being stored as Boolean. assert (1, 0) == migrate_boolean_attributes(BAModel, ['flag'], allow_rate_limited_scan_without_consumed_capacity=True) # We should now be able to read it using BA. assert 1 == len([_ for _ in BAModel.query('pkey', BAModel.flag == True)]) # ... or through the hoop jumping. assert 1 == len([_ for _ in BAModel.query('pkey', Path('flag') == True)])
def test_migrate_boolean_attributes_skip_native_booleans(ddb_url): class BAModel(Model): class Meta: table_name = 'migration_test_lba_to_ba' host = ddb_url id = UnicodeAttribute(hash_key=True) flag = BooleanAttribute(null=True) BAModel.create_table(read_capacity_units=1, write_capacity_units=1, wait=True) BAModel('pkey', flag=True).save() assert (0, 0) == migrate_boolean_attributes(BAModel, ['flag'], allow_rate_limited_scan_without_consumed_capacity=True)
def test_migrate_boolean_attributes_none_okay(ddb_url): """Ensure migration works for attributes whose value is None.""" class LBAModel(Model): class Meta: table_name = 'migration_test_lba_to_ba' host = ddb_url id = UnicodeAttribute(hash_key=True) flag = LegacyBooleanAttribute(null=True) LBAModel.create_table(read_capacity_units=1, write_capacity_units=1, wait=True) LBAModel('pkey', flag=None).save() assert (0, 0) == migrate_boolean_attributes(LBAModel, ['flag'], allow_rate_limited_scan_without_consumed_capacity=True)
def test_migrate_boolean_attributes_multiple_attributes(ddb_url): class LBAModel(Model): class Meta: table_name = 'migration_test_lba_to_ba' host = ddb_url id = UnicodeAttribute(hash_key=True) flag = LegacyBooleanAttribute(null=True) flag2 = LegacyBooleanAttribute(null=True) LBAModel.create_table(read_capacity_units=1, write_capacity_units=1, wait=True) # specifically use None and True here rather than two Trues LBAModel('pkey', flag=None, flag2=True).save() assert (1, 0) == migrate_boolean_attributes(LBAModel, ['flag', 'flag2'], allow_rate_limited_scan_without_consumed_capacity=True)
def test_migrate_two_or_more_boolean_attributes_upgrade_path(ddb_url): class BAModel(Model): class Meta: table_name = 'migration_test_lba_to_ba_two_or_more_attrs' host = ddb_url id = UnicodeAttribute(hash_key=True) flag = BooleanAttribute(null=True) second_flag = BooleanAttribute(null=True) class LBAModel(Model): class Meta: table_name = 'migration_test_lba_to_ba_two_or_more_attrs' host = ddb_url id = UnicodeAttribute(hash_key=True) flag = LegacyBooleanAttribute(null=True) second_flag = LegacyBooleanAttribute(null=True) LBAModel.create_table(read_capacity_units=1, write_capacity_units=1, wait=True) # Create one "offending" object written as an integer using LBA. LBAModel('pkey', flag=True, second_flag=True).save() assert 1 == len([_ for _ in LBAModel.query('pkey', LBAModel.flag == True)]) assert LBAModel.get('pkey').second_flag == True # We should NOT be able to read it using BA. assert 0 == len([_ for _ in BAModel.query('pkey', BAModel.flag == True)]) # ... unless we jump through hoops using Path assert 1 == len([_ for _ in BAModel.query('pkey', Path('flag') == 1)]) # Migrate the object to being stored as Boolean. assert (1, 0) == migrate_boolean_attributes( BAModel, ['flag', 'second_flag'], allow_rate_limited_scan_without_consumed_capacity=True) # We should now be able to read it using BA. assert 1 == len([_ for _ in BAModel.query('pkey', BAModel.flag == True)]) # ... or through the hoop jumping. assert 1 == len([_ for _ in BAModel.query('pkey', Path('flag') == True)]) # checking that both attributes are changed the_item = BAModel.get('pkey') assert the_item.flag == True assert the_item.second_flag == True LBAModel.delete_table()
